IONIZATION GROWTH AT SUNRISE IN THE E-F REGION OF THE IONOSPHERE.
Abstract
Ionograms, recorded near sunrise using a Cossor ionosonde with an array of 40 dipoles for 1.515 Mc/s, the gyro-frequency in the lower E-region, show increased group retardation of extraordinary F-echoes at frequencies near 2 Mc/s commencing when the sun's zenith angle is between 96 degrees and 98 degrees. This is followed by the appearance of stratifications in the E-F region. There is good agreement in the sunrise period between the observed ionization growth and that calculated for the solar radiations 911-1027 A and 10-170 A, which produce their maximum photoionization of O2 during the day at the peak of the E-region.
